The OSG 1410103605 is a bottoming-style thread forming tap designed for M6x1.00 metric coarse threads. Unlike cutting taps, thread forming taps displace material rather than cut it, producing stronger threads with no chips to clear. This tap is manufactured from cobalt high-speed steel and finished with a TiN (titanium nitride) coating for extended tool life and reduced friction. With a thread length of 0.4724 inches (12.00 mm) and an overall length of 2.4803 inches (63.50 mm), it is sized for precision threading in a range of metal components. The 1-1.5P bottoming chamfer allows threading close to the bottom of a blind hole. Licensed machinists, tool and die makers, and maintenance technicians are the primary users.
This tap is rated for blind hole threading applications across a broad range of metallic workpiece materials including alloy steel, aluminum, carbon steel, die steel, hardened steel, and stainless steel. Its D5 thread limit and 4H class of fit make it appropriate for standard metric fastener threads in precision machined parts. The HY-PRO NRT series is designed for cold-forming applications where chip-free threading and improved thread strength are priorities over conventional cutting-tap methods. It is well suited to CNC tapping centers and hand-tapping operations where consistent thread quality is required.
Designed for M6x1.00 metric coarse blind hole threading in alloy steel, aluminum, carbon steel, die steel, hardened steel, and stainless steel workpieces. Material application codes P and N confirm suitability for steel and non-ferrous material groups per ISO classification.
Thread forming taps require a specific tap drill size to achieve the proper pre-form hole diameter before tapping — consult the appropriate forming tap drill chart for M6x1.00 before drilling. Always ensure the workpiece is securely fixtured and apply a suitable tapping fluid or cutting oil rated for the workpiece material. Power down or disengage the spindle before changing or inspecting taps. Follow applicable shop safety and machine guarding practices during all tapping operations.
